Cecilia Cassini

It's only fitting to begin with the youngest of the fashion brat pack who is a talented 10 years old. At the tender age of six, Cecilia Cassini was gifted with a sewing machine for her birthday and has not stopped sewing since. She has taken sewing lessons, however, her fashion sense is all her own. Cassini designs for girls like her who want fashionable clothing that fits their style.

This kid is also wise beyond her years. Her designs come from her own talent and skill, she is not an heiress nor does she come from rich parents. Cecilia just has a passion for fashion and the drive to do it on her own. Through the media, she has gained exposure and put on a trunk show in which she sold 50 designs. But this young designer also has a heart of gold. According to her website, Cecilia heard the story of an aspiring, homeless designer who made it into the Fashion Institute of Design and Merchandising but did not have a sewing machine. Cecilia moved by the student's plight gave the student her sewing machine. Such an act of generosity, most adults would be hard-pressed to make.

Kira Plastinina

Russian heiress and fashion designer Kira Plastinina began her fashion empire at the age of 15. Kira was fortunate enough to have her father's, Sergei Plastinin, money to help her make her fashion dream come true. Even with financing to help her get started it still requires an eye for fashion to get people to take notice. Lucky for Kira she has this. She has been a regular at Milan fashion week for the last two years.

The now 17-year old Plastinina, has had her share of controversy when she filed for chapter 7 bankruptcy in the United States on January 2, 2009. Her US stores were unsuccessful, leaving her firm KP Fashion Co. in serious debt. However, just a few months later Kira opened shop in the US again as a part of the Pink Square family with stores in Los Angeles. Hopefully, Kira's second go in the US market will be on par with her success in Europe.

Crystal Audigier

Daughter of French designer Christian Audigier, Crystal followed daddy's footsteps and entered into the fashion world two years ago with her Crystal Rock label. Crystal Rock is pretty much the same as the other items found within the Christian Audigier family of clothing, one of kind pop culture art prints on standard garments such as tees, tanks, hoodies, sweats and jeans. Every item is emblazoned with the Crystal Rock logo should the wearer forget whose line they are wearing.

Where Crystal lacks in design technique she makes up for in promotion. The marketing gene Christian has was passed down to her as she is following the Audigier formula of tweaking a standard product, making it exclusive and charging a high price for it. This fashion writer has a feeling this may work for a while. However, to stay on top of the game Crystal will need to learn some design structural techniques from her father so she can offer different styles of garments to mix up her line.
